MGCP FXO PLAR??

We use UCCE 7.2, which has a solution for remote agents, using analog
phones.

The config requires that ICM use a FXS "phone" as a target, which is
connected directly to a FXO port on a voice gateway. The IOS config from
the setup doc directs that FXO port to be plar opx <PSTN destination>, then
a pots dial-peer pointing to the outbound PRI.

However, my PSTN gateways are all MGCP (and I'll have to install an FXO vwic
somewhere).

Can I set up the PLAR through MGCP and have the CUCM route the call through
the MGCP-controlled PRI?

If not, can I set up the FXO plar as H.323 and then route it out the MGCP
PRI?
